Ok my n75 still needed some adjusting.. I found the sweet spot. No more 20psi spike, it pins at 15-16psi, holds very steady.. Then gracefully starts dropping from 5K onward. Just like it should. I was probably heat soaking badly pushing that amount of boost for so long before.
That n75 is a bitch to get right, I can see why they stopped making them with adjustment screws....
